Output e6946b314f55b575b524cfffe3a32617aedd956477ed8ce4b30e3341d095f4f6:0

value
18617611
script pubkey
OP_0 OP_PUSHBYTES_20 6eaaadafd2dca914b0055cf66056102c1b5cd8b8
address
ltc1qd642mt7jmj53fvq9tnmxq4ss9sd4ek9cm2lhdw
transaction
e6946b314f55b575b524cfffe3a32617aedd956477ed8ce4b30e3341d095f4f6
spent
true